China, grappling with a new wave of Covid-19 infections, took an additional step in direction of loosening its pandemic-connected limits on Saturday when Hong Kong’s leader announced it would intention to re-open its borders with the mainland by mid-January.

Speaking at a news meeting upon returning from Beijing, Hong Kong Chief govt John Lee claimed authorities would aim to “progressively, orderly, and totally” re-open up all entry details amongst the two sides, and coordinate with the authorities of close by Shenzhen to take care of the movement of people.

At existing, persons hoping to enter the mainland by Hong Kong can only do so by means of the city’s airport or two checkpoints – Shenzhen Bay or the Hong Kong-Zhuhai-Macau bridge.

Entrants into the mainland need to also go through a period of time of resort quarantine just before they can transfer about freely.

Hong Kong and Beijing shut their borders in early 2020 as Covid 1st surfaced and they have remained closed considering the fact that then, as China has capped inbound travellers as section of its demanding “zero-Covid” policy.

Beijing loosened China’s domestic zero-Covid restrictions before this month, dropping required tests prerequisites and travel limitations.

Although quite a few have welcomed the easing, families and the health method were being unprepared for the ensuing surge of infections. Hospitals are scrambling for beds and blood, pharmacies for medicine and authorities are racing to make clinics.

Skepticism about formal information

Infections in China are probable far more than a million a working day with deaths at a lot more than 5,000 a day, British-primarily based well being info business Airfinity claimed this week, describing the estimates as a “stark contrast” to official information.

China’s national well being authority on Saturday reported 4,128 daily symptomatic Covid-19 bacterial infections, and no deaths for a fourth consecutive day.

Bloomberg Information described on Friday that virtually 37 million individuals may possibly have been infected with Covid on a solitary working day this earlier week, citing estimates from the government’s best wellness authority. Authorities did not remark on the report.

The emergency hotline in Taiyuan in the northern province of Shanxi was receiving about 4,000 calls a day, a regional media outlet reported on Saturday.

Taiyuan authorities urged people to connect with the amount only for healthcare emergencies, expressing advice about COVID “does not fall within the scope of the hotline.”

A wellness official in Qingdao mentioned the port metropolis was viewing around 500,000 each day bacterial infections, media claimed on Friday. In the southern city of Dongguan, a key manufacturing hub, everyday bacterial infections are reaching 250,000-300,000, regional authorities informed domestic media.

The surge has strained the medical sector, in unique blood repositories, as a lack of donors has caused reserves to dwindle.

On Saturday, China’s Countrywide Wellbeing Fee stated in a statement that folks who suffered mild or ordinary Covid-19 indications can safely donate blood a couple of times just after their signs or symptoms subside.

In Wuhan, the central metropolis exactly where Covid emerged 3 years ago, media documented on Friday that the local blood repository had just 4,000 units, sufficient to final two days. The repository identified as on persons to “roll up their sleeves and donate blood.”
